City Council June 17th, 2020
RESOLUTION
WHEREAS, Consuelo Cabrera has been called to eternal life by the wisdom of God at the age of 94 to her eternal reward; and
WHEREAS, The Chicago City Council has been informed of her passing by the Honorable Patrick D. Thompson, Alderman of the 11th Ward; and
WHEREAS, Consuelo (Connie) Cabrera, nee Guerrero, Beloved wife of the late Robert F. (Don Roberto), loving mother to Frank (Rose), the late Robert Jr, Ralph (Eileen), Richard (Eileen), Rachel (Chuck) Feinberg, John (Mita) and Gloria. She was able to spend time with 17 grandchildren and 26 great-grandchildren. She was aunt to many nieces and nephews and a friend to many more.
WHEREAS, She lived in the Canaryville neighborhood for 68 years, was a Gold Star member ofthe St. Gabriel Woman's Club and served as an Election Judge for many years; and
WHEREAS, Her love of life and ability to live it to the fullest endeared Consuelo to her family members, friends and all who knew her, and enabled her to enrich their lives in ways they will never forget; now, therefore
BE IT RESOLVED, That we, the Mayor and members ofthe City Council ofthe City of Chicago gathered here this seventeenth of June 2020, do hereby express our sorrow on the death of Consuelo Cabrera and extend to her family and friends our deepest sympathy; and
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ED, That a suitable copy of this resolution be presented to the family of Consuelo Cabrera.
Patrick D. Thompson Alderman, 11th Ward
